Code 8207 30 · Heading 8207
Interchangeable tools for pressing, punching or piercing
This covers interchangeable tools used for pressing, punching or piercing. The material being worked on determines which child category applies: metal or a material other than metal.

Duty rates shown here are estimates, read from official EU / Danish, Norwegian and UK tariff data for orientation only. Confirm the current rate with SKAT, TARIC, Norwegian Customs or the UK Online Trade Tariff before you file. The rate you pay can also depend on the country of origin. These are base customs duties only: import VAT, excise duties, anti-dumping duties and safeguard or quota measures are not included.
